CNN anchor Bianna Golodryga called Islamophobe after Pakistan FM interview

Bianna Golodryga, the CNN anchor, who objected to Pakistani Foreign Minister Shah Mahmood Qureshi’s remarks about Israeli’s influence on US media, has been called Islamophobe by some Pakistanis and social media users in several other Muslim countries.

Bianna, CNN Senior Global Affairs Analyst, called the minister’s remarks anti-Semitic, sparking outrage in Pakistan and other Muslim countries.

Commenting on CNN’s claim, a Pakistani liberal activist commented, “Shah Mehmood Qureshi’s suggestions that Israel controls media narrative in US is not anti-Semitic. Noam Chomsky & a host of American intellectuals have repeatedly exposed media bias against Palestinians. Such blackmail should not distract from US complicity in Israeli war crimes.”

Pakistan’s top female anchor Fereeha Idrees said she would choose to call the CNN anchor Islamophobic. “Anyone else wants to call anyone, anything,” she wrote on Twitter.

Shortly after Qureshi’s interview, hashtag #ForeignMinister started trending on Twitter, with thousands of people condemning the CNN anchor’s remarks.
